eNSP:hybrid接口配置实例

墨蓝 2021-05-16 20:36 911阅读 0赞

总体结构图:

在这里插入图片描述
目标:vlan10和vlan20中的主机不能通信,vlan10和vlan30中的主机能够通信,vlan20和vlan30中的主机能够通信。

整个结构的所有接口,我们都使用hybrid接口类型

配置

交换机sw1

  1. [Huawei]vlan batch 10 20 30
  2. // 因为PC1可以访问vlan10和vlan30当中的主机,所以E0/0/3接口在接收到带有vlan10和vlan30标签的数据时,剥掉标签发送给PC1
  3. [Huawei]interface Eth0/0/3
  4. [Huawei-Ethernet0/0/3]port hybrid pvid vlan 10
  5. [Huawei-Ethernet0/0/3]port hybrid untagged vlan 10 30
  6. [Huawei-Ethernet0/0/3]quit
  7. // 因为带有vlan10,vlan20和vlan30标签的数据都要经过此接口,所以设置带有vlan10,vlan20和vlan30标签的数据通过G0/0/1接口发送时带原标签发送
  8. [Huawei]interface GigabitEthernet 0/0/1
  9. [Huawei-GigabitEthernet0/0/1]port hybrid tagged vlan 10 20 30
  10. [Huawei-GigabitEthernet0/0/1]quit
  11. // PC6可以访问各个vlan中的主机,所以E0/0/2接口在接收到带有vlan10,vlan20标签的数据时,会剥掉标签发送给PC6(既然只有一个vlan30的主机,那为什么还要设置接收到vlan30的数据时要剥掉标签发送给PC6呢,这个问题我会在最后提出来)
  12. [Huawei]interface Eth0/0/2
  13. [Huawei-Ethernet0/0/2]port hybrid pvid vlan 30
  14. [Huawei-Ethernet0/0/2]port hybrid untagged vlan 10 20 30
  15. [Huawei-Ethernet0/0/2]quit
  16. [Huawei]interface Eth0/0/4
  17. [Huawei-Ethernet0/0/4]port hybrid pvid vlan 10
  18. [Huawei-Ethernet0/0/4]port hybrid untagged vlan 10 30
  19. [Huawei-Ethernet0/0/4]quit
  20. [Huawei]interface Eth0/0/5
  21. [Huawei-Ethernet0/0/5]port hybrid pvid vlan 20
  22. [Huawei-Ethernet0/0/5]port hybrid untagged vlan 20 30

交换机sw2

  1. [Huawei]vlan batch 10 20 30
  2. [Huawei]interface GigabitEthernet 0/0/2
  3. [Huawei-GigabitEthernet0/0/2]port hybrid tagged vlan 10 20 30
  4. [Huawei-GigabitEthernet0/0/2]quit
  5. [Huawei]interface Eth0/0/2
  6. [Huawei-Ethernet0/0/2]port hybrid pvid vlan 10
  7. [Huawei-Ethernet0/0/2]port hybrid untagged vlan 10 30
  8. [Huawei-Ethernet0/0/2]quit
  9. [Huawei]interface Eth0/0/3
  10. [Huawei-Ethernet0/0/3]port hybrid pvid vlan 20
  11. [Huawei-Ethernet0/0/3]port hybrid untagged vlan 20 30

测试结果

PC1访问PC3
在这里插入图片描述
PC1访问PC4
在这里插入图片描述
PC1访问PC6
在这里插入图片描述
PC3访问PC4
在这里插入图片描述
PC3访问PC5
在这里插入图片描述
PC3访问PC6
在这里插入图片描述

在这里插入图片描述
还有一个小问题,那就是为什么要在交换机SW1连接PC6的E0/0/2接口上设置port hybrid untagged vlan 30呢?既然只有一个在vlan30中的主机,那为什么还要设置E0/0/2接口在接收到vlan30的数据时,要剥掉标签发送给PC6呢?

我把交换机SW1连接PC6的E0/0/2接口设置为port hybrid tagged vlan 30,这时我再去使用PC6访问不同vlan中的主机一样可以成功访问。

我在交换机SW1连接PC6的E0/0/2接口上不执行port hybrid tagged vlan 30port hybrid untagged vlan 30这两条命令,此时我再用PC6访问不同vlan中的主机却无法访问。

交换机SW1的E0/0/2接口作为发送数据的接口时没有发送带vlan30标签的数据给PC6,但是交换机SW1的E0/0/2接口作为接收数据的接口时会接收带vlan30标签的数据,使用port hybrid tagged vlan 30port hybrid untagged vlan 30这两条命令中任意一条就可以完成通信,两者都不使用就无法完成通信,那这样看来,port hybrid tagged vlanport hybrid untagged vlan这两条命令,影响的可能不只是接口发送数据,对接口接收数据也会有影响。

个人理解,若有不足或错误之处还请指出,如果您有什么想法或见解也可以写在评论区,我们一起学习。

发表评论

表情:
评论列表 (有 0 条评论,911人围观)

还没有评论,来说两句吧...

相关阅读

    相关 Jmeter接口测试实例

    此文章作为工作中用到的jmeter接口测试相关内容简述,方便日后查阅参考,如有理解描述有误之处,欢迎指出。 首先Jmeter环境准备网上有很多教程,在此不多做赘述; 1.接